## **Wet Marine Scrubber System Market Drivers**

**Increasing Stringency of Environmental Regulations**

The International Maritime Organization (IMO) has implemented stricter regulations to reduce sulfur oxide (SOx) emissions from ships. These regulations, known as IMO 2020, require ships to use low-sulfur fuels or install exhaust gas cleaning systems, such as wet marine scrubbers. This has created a significant demand for wet marine scrubbers as shipowners seek to comply with the new regulations.

**Wet Marine Scrubber System Market System Type Insights**

The Wet Marine Scrubber System Market is segmented by System Type into open-loop Systems, Closed Loop Systems, and Hybrid Systems. Among these, the Open Loop System segment held the largest market share in 2023, accounting for approximately 45% of the Wet Marine Scrubber System Market revenue. The Open Loop System is a cost-effective solution for reducing sulfur oxide (SOx) emissions from marine vessels. It operates by spraying seawater into the exhaust gas, which absorbs the SOx and releases it into the ocean.

The Closed Loop System segment is expected to witness the highest growth rate during the forecast period, owing to its ability to remove both SOx and particulate matter (PM) emissions.The Hybrid System segment combines the features of both open-loop and closed-loop systems, offering flexibility and efficiency in SOx emission control. **Wet Marine Scrubber System Market Scrubber Design Insights**

The Wet Marine Scrubber System Market is segmented based on Scrubber Design into Tray Type, Venturi Type, Packed Bed Type, and Other Scrubber Designs. Among these, the Tray Type segment held the largest market share in 2023, accounting for around 42.3% of the Wet Marine Scrubber System Market revenue. The Tray Type scrubber design is widely adopted due to its simple design, low maintenance requirements, and ability to handle high gas flow rates.

The Venturi Type segment is projected to witness the fastest growth during the forecast period, owing to its superior efficiency in removing particulate matter and its ability to handle high-pressure drops. The Packed Bed Type segment is expected to hold a significant market share due to its high efficiency in removing sulfur oxides and nitrogen oxides. Other Scrubber Designs, including cyclonic scrubbers and electrostatic precipitators, are anticipated to contribute a moderate share to the overall market.
